Output d16159086ad431c58bbbdb47ea24801f182ce70d5298c0c431a9509f6c281c78:0

value
4375525
script pubkey
OP_0 OP_PUSHBYTES_20 ce8faf7835a3741f8576aa02624b861a34f25749
address
bc1qe68677p45d6plptk4gpxyjuxrg60y46fzefr54
transaction
d16159086ad431c58bbbdb47ea24801f182ce70d5298c0c431a9509f6c281c78
confirmations
50547
spent
false

4 Sat Ranges